During my December 2009 visit I found excavations had been going on to the West of the St. Irene Church. I ran into the archaeologist in charge, Dr. Ferudun Özgümüş, who explained that part of what you see here is a former church of the Bishop of Byzantium.

He also indicated he’d love to show you more, or rather: dig more, so I might show more, but that funding was a constant problem. So if any of my viewers could help him? He’s on the Advisory Board for the Istanbul 2010 European Capital of Culture year, so his pedigree is impeccable.

On most pictures you'll see the St. Irene in the background, or at any rate looming over the excavations.
